In today's rapidly changing real estate landscape, smart and specialized teams are raising their expectations from brokerages. To thrive, brokerage leaders must evolve their strategies for recruiting, supporting, and integrating these dynamic teams.
Recruitment is the first step in this transformation. Brokerages should focus on attracting top talent by highlighting their unique value propositions and fostering a culture that emphasizes collaboration and innovation. By offering competitive compensation packages and professional development opportunities, brokerages can appeal to ambitious agents looking for growth.
Once teams are onboarded, support becomes paramount. Providing access to advanced technology, marketing resources, and ongoing training can empower agents to excel in their roles. Additionally, creating an environment that encourages open communication and teamwork fosters a sense of belonging and loyalty.
Integrating specialized teams into the brokerage's overall strategy is crucial for long-term success. By aligning goals, resources, and support systems, brokerages can ensure that these teams not only thrive but also contribute to the overall growth of the organization. As the real estate market continues to evolve, adapting to the needs of modern teams will be essential for brokerages aiming to stay competitive.
